Output 59d262d5b1e9763781e0dc1a2784100217829a1f8068e846d76ce23ad70ba5a3:11

value
3048395
script pubkey
OP_0 OP_PUSHBYTES_20 3676ea754c703e36c0050cf8809bd88aa084ae4b
address
bc1qxemw5a2vwqlrdsq9pnugpx7c32sgftjt2pj3cv
transaction
59d262d5b1e9763781e0dc1a2784100217829a1f8068e846d76ce23ad70ba5a3
spent
true